Frequently Asked Questions

The recommended dosage varies by brand, so it's essential to follow the instructions on the specific product you're using.

A daily dose of 1000 mg of B12 is extremely high and not recommended. The recommended daily intake is typically measured in micrograms (mcg), not milligrams (mg).

The timing of B12 supplementation can vary based on individual preferences. Taking it with a meal may enhance absorption, but morning or evening intake is acceptable.

B12 is not known to have a negative impact on sperm. In fact, it plays a role in overall health, which can indirectly affect reproductive health.

B12 is not typically used as an acne treatment. Acne is influenced by various factors, including hormones and skincare routines.

Gummy vitamins are favored by some due to their taste and ease of consumption. However, the choice between gummies and pills is a matter of personal preference.

The frequency of B12 supplementation depends on your individual needs and the specific product you're using. Follow the recommended dosage on the label.

Gummy vitamins and pills generally have similar absorption rates. The rate at which they work depends on the specific vitamins and your body's absorption capacity.

When addressing a B12 deficiency, some individuals may experience improvements in energy levels, mood, and overall well-being. Results can vary.

Vitamins like B-complex vitamins, including B12, and vitamin D are often associated with mood and anxiety support. Consult a healthcare provider for tailored recommendations.

Prolonged B12 deficiency can lead to a range of health issues, including anemia, neurological symptoms, and overall malaise.

Yes, vitamin D and B12 can be taken together. They serve different functions in the body and are often safe to supplement simultaneously.

Natural sources of B12 include animal products like meat, fish, dairy, and eggs. Vegetarians and vegans can consider fortified foods or supplements.

Taking B12 daily is safe for most people, especially if you have a deficiency or dietary restrictions that limit your B12 intake. Follow recommended dosages.

Natural sources of B12 are primarily found in animal products. While some plant-based foods may contain B12, they are not typically high sources.
